WebExample 1: The radius of a right circular cone is 5 in. Find the volume of the right circular cone if the height is 15 in. Solution: Given the length of the radius, r = 5 in and height of the cone, h = 15 in. Using the formula for the volume of the right circular cone we get, V = (1/3)πr 2 h ⇒ V = (1/3) π × 5 2 × 15 ⇒ V = π × 5 2 × 5 ⇒ V = 392.7 WebCalculating the volume requires just one extra step. Example 2: The height and base radius of a circular cone measure 4 m and 3 m respectively. Calculate its slant height. Solution: … WebJan 24, 2024 · Can you find the volume of a cone with slant height? Ans: Yes, we can find the formula of a cone with slant height. We know the formula for the volume of a cone is \ (\frac {1} {3} \pi r^ {2} h\), where “\ (h\)” is the height of the cone, and “\ (r\)” is the radius of the base. sayori has the h0rny
